Volleyball: Lady Pirates remain undefeated at 6-0

Greensburg traveled to Rushville Tuesday in search of a sixth straight win to open the 2026 season. The Lady Pirates topped the Lady Lions in three sets 25-13, 25-7, 25-9 to move to 6-0.

Greensburg’s net attack was led by Roma Robbins and Claire Larrison with nine kills each. Victoria Stier and Audra Gehl both finished with six kills. Makenna Ripperger had five kills and setter Ali Wells added three kills.

Wells dished out a team-high 31 assists in the game. Kirkley Lowe added two assists. Emma Herbert and Stier both had one assist.

Wells also led the Lady Pirates with four aces. Lauren Powers served three aces. Larrison had two aces and Kiera Kennelly finished with one ace.

Defensively, Larrison had two blocks. Robbins, Wells, Ripperger and Gehl all added one block.

Lowe tallied a team-high eight digs. Wells had six digs. Stoer, Powers and Kennelly all picked up five digs. Carly Greiwe added two digs. Robbins and Rippeger both had one dig.

South Decatur

After their first loss of the season, the Lady Cougars pounced on visiting South Dearborn 25-14, 25-18, 25-23 to get back in the win column.

South Decatur had a big night serving the ball. Dalilah Martin served seven aces and Taylor Somers added six aces.

On the attack, South’s hitting was led by Liz Bennett with 10 followed by Riley Benge six and Somers three. Raegan Benge set the offense with 12 assists.

Defensively, Laney Seegers led the Lady Cougars with 11 digs. Martin added eight digs and Raegan Benge had six digs. Somers and Riley Benge both had two solo blocks.

Tuesday, the Lady Cougars hosted Morristown in a battle of one-loss teams. South knocked the Lady Jackets from that list with a 24-26, 25-21, 25-15, 25-23 win.

Defensively, Laney Seegers finished with a team-high 16 digs. Dalilah Martin was next with 10 digs. Liz Bennett tallied seven digs, and Raegan Benge had five digs. Riley Benge added a pair of solo blocks. Taylor Somers had one solo block.

Raegan Benge finished with a team-high five aces and 26 assists. Martin added a pair of aces. Riley Benge dished out three assists. South’s attack was led by Riley Benge with 14 kills. Somers chipped in with 10 kills. Bennett had nine kills. Martin and Kennedy Sundal both had five kills.

North Decatur

The Lady Chargers traveled to Osgood to take on the Jac-Cen-Del Lady Eagles in volleyball action Tuesday. North needed the minimum three sets to post the win 25-18, 255-19, 25-22. North improves to 6-5 on the season.

For North, Miley Scudder tallied a team-high 22 kills, team-high four aces, 10 digs and one assist. Lanee Rennekamp dished out a team-high 38 assists to go with four digs, two aces and one kill. Eliza Kennely finished with a team-high 11 digs and one assist.

Brynlee Green had one block, three digs, one ace and eight kills. Sarah Moeller contributed 10 kills, one ace, one block, six digs and one assist. Avery Weisenbach put down two kills. Claire Trenkamp and Ellie Johnson both added one kill. Johnson also chipped in with three digs and one assist. Sara Litmer added one dig and three aces.
